Arsenal face major concern as 21-goal hero sees door open for appealing reunion

Sevilla boss Jorge Sampaoli has conceded that he would relish the chance to work with Arsenal forward Alexis Sanchez again, amid uncertainty over his future. The 28-year-old has 15 months remaining on his current contract, and despite the fact that he's bagged 21 goals and 18 assists in 37 appearances in all competitions so far this season, it's his future that dominates headlines. With Arsenal struggling on the pitch, questions have been asked about Sanchez's commitment in recent weeks and whether or not he will consider an exit at the end of this season.
